Explore More This July with the Parks Make Life Better Challenge
This July, Folsom Parks & Recreation is inviting you to celebrate Parks Make Life Better Month by taking on our first-ever challenge! Complete fun activities all month long, from hitting the trails and cooling off at the aquatic center to discovering new parks and snapping pics with your crew.
You can grab a printed copy of the challenge list from the inside back cover of the Summer 2025 Activity Guide or pick one up at any Folsom Parks & Rec facility starting next week (The Steve Miklos Aquatic Center, Andy Morin Sports Complex, City Hall, or The Art & Senior Center at 48 Natoma).
Mark off activities, share your photos, and tag @FolsomParksAndRec with #FPRChallenge and #ParksMakeLifeBetter for a chance to win an incredible summer prize basket with lots of great contributions from our community partners! Each tagged post earns an entry.

Parks Make Life Better Challenge List
- Take a ride along any part of Folsom’s 50 miles of scenic bike trails!
- Pack a picnic lunch and head over to one of our favorite spots for lunch, Broder Family Homestead Park.
- Jump into fun at the Steve Miklos Aquatic Center, and make sure to grab an Icee while you are there! (Bonus entry if you post a pic going off the high dive!)
- Cool down at one of our three spray parks, located at Livermore Community Park, Kemp Park, or Nisenan Park.
- Go say “hi” to Henry, our resident black bear, at the Folsom City Zoo Sanctuary.
- Take your furry canine friend to run, play, and make new pals at Fido Field or Pawspector Park!
- Join us for a movie night under the stars at the Andy Morin Sports Complex on July 18!
- Explore the Johnny Cash Trail. Don’t forget to snap a photo of yourself at Pick No. 1!
- All aboard! Take a ride on the Folsom Valley Railway live steam train that circles through City Lions Park.
- Enjoy a peaceful stroll through the serene beauty of Hinkle Creek Nature Area.
- Invite a friend to enjoy dinner and some music at one of our Summer Concert Series events on July 11 or 25.
- Visit the Gallery at 48 Natoma and check out the newest exhibit by Jyotsna Bhamidipati.
